    Lebanese PM and FM laud GCC support for Lebanon’s security and stability

    RIYADH —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) Secretary General Jasem Albudaiwi received on Tuesday phone calls from Lebanese Prime Minister Dr. Nawaf Salam and Minister of Foreign Affairs and Emigrants Youssef Rajji.

    During the calls, they commended the unwavering stance of the GCC states in supporting the security and stability of Lebanon, reflecting the depth of the brotherly ties and shared destiny between both sides. They reviewed the latest developments and updates related with Lebanon.

    Albudaiwi underscored that the GCC stands firmly by Lebanon in everything that enhances its security, stability, and territorial sovereignty, and fulfills the aspirations of its people for safety, stability, and development. He underlined the vital importance of concerted international and regional efforts to support Lebanon in facing current challenges and driving the path of stability and development forward.
